Statement from Glasgow Warriors
Glasgow Warriors can confirm a squad player has tested positive for COVID-19.
This was identified through the club’s stringent screening and testing protocol and the player started self-isolation immediately as per Scottish Government guidelines. Public Health Scotland’s contact tracing subsequently identified two other players who had close contact within the squad bubble and are also isolating.
Training at the club was cancelled on Tuesday (20 October) as a precaution. The Guinness PRO14 match versus Ospreys in Swansea on Saturday (24 October) will go ahead as planned.
The club continue to operate an extensive health and safety coronavirus mitigation plan and follow all respective public health guidance aligned through Scottish Rugby's Threat Management Group. To respect medical confidentiality Glasgow Warriors will not name the individuals affected.
